For SATB and organ or orchestra. Composed for the marriage of HRH The Prince of Wales and Lady Diana Spencer. British composer Howard Goodall composed this setting of Psalm 23 as the title theme to the BBC television series "The Vicar of Dibley." An anthem of warmth and tranquil beauty, it features a brief soprano solo and lovely melodies that enhance each verse of this most beloved psalm.
